CTRL Sheet is an AI-powered spreadsheet co-worker named Ted that automates data tasks. It allows users to interact with spreadsheets using natural language, extract data from various files like PDFs and images, and generate complex formulas effortlessly. It's designed to save time and reduce errors for students, analysts, and professionals.

Sheet Copilot is an AI-powered assistant that automates tasks and answers questions directly within Google Sheets. By using natural language commands, you can clean data, generate formulas, create summaries, and analyze information without writing complex functions. It's currently free in beta and operates using your own OpenAI API key for enhanced privacy and security.

How to validate the recommendation before deciding

The available data describes positioning, public visibility, and community signals, but it cannot prove output quality, speed, integration effort, privacy, or long-term cost in your workflow. Before deciding, run the same representative tasks in CTRL Sheet and Sheet Copilot, then record completion time, accuracy, manual corrections, and the real paid threshold. A like-for-like trial turns this comparison into a defensible adoption decision.
